Key Takeaways

The TR is not "perfect": It reflects late medieval manuscripts with scribal additions and harmonizations.


No doctrinal compromise: Core Christian teachings (e.g., Trinity, divinity of Christ) remain intact across all manuscript traditions.


Modern critical texts (e.g., NA28, UBS5) rely on older, more diverse manuscripts (Alexandrian text-type) and are closer to the original autographs.
